Team/Role Overview: The Financial Crime AML and ABC Risk Lead is a specialist who proactively supports the Treasury and Trade Solutions business in managing and mitigating AML and ABC compliance and risks and executing risk and control responsibilities in these areas for the business as part of the Financial Crime Risk Team - a First Line of Defence function. The position will report to the TTS Global Head of Financial Crime Risk. The goal of the Treasury and Trade Solutions (TTS) In Business Financial Crime Risk team is to help establish and maintain a robust Financial Crime control environment and culture across the Treasury and Trade Solutions businesses globally.
What you will do: In this role, the AML/ABC Risk Head will work directly with the TTS Products, Regions, Operations, Technology, and Compliance to identify and assess emerging and existing money laundering, terrorist financing, ABC and tax evasion risks (collectively AML and ABC), evaluate the effectiveness of existing AML and ABC processes and controls for TTS globally, and participate in, and oversee, control enhancements where needed. Provide AML & ABC subject matter expertise to the TTS businesses on key AML & ABC laws, regulations, and controls, centralising and coordinating where required. Assess complex issues, structure potential solutions, and drive effective resolution with other senior stakeholders. Appropriately assess risk when business decisions are made, demonstrating consideration for the firm's reputation and safeguarding Citigroup, its clients, and assets. Review, address, and escalate significant Sanctions issues and activities to senior management. Understand the Business-owned products, services, and processes, as well as corresponding sanctions-related controls, and sanctions. Maintain a list of Execution contacts responsible for conducting sanctions screening, associated transaction related product processors, account and customer relationship maintenance applications, and sanctions screening applications. Serve as the primary Business's sanctions point of contact with O&T for sanctions controls. Maintain awareness of Sanctions Risk Category Appetite and escalate matters that may breach risk appetite to the DO (Delegated Officers), ABO (Accountable Business Owner), and Sanctions, as well as raise with relevant governance forums (e.g., Global Sanctions Management Committee (GSMC) and Global Business Risk Committee (GBRC)) where appropriate. Maintain depth of knowledge of AML risks associated with different client segments including Correspondent Banks, Corporations, FinTech, Payments Intermediaries and evolving segments with the appropriate risk mindset to assess based on risk tiers of client segments. Drive a consistent and integrated approach to AML & ABC and wider Financial Crimes risk management across TTS. Provide support to the TTS Global Head of Financial Crimes Risk and TTS CAO in reporting to the appropriate governance committees to ensure a demonstrably robust assessment of the control environment provided to the Committees to facilitate effective oversight for AML & ABC risk. Manage the AML & ABC resources within TTS in business Financial Crime Risk.
